(-) Description

Title :  STRUCTURE OF C-TERMINAL DOMAIN OF HUMAN POLYMERASE REV1 IN COMPLEX WITH POLD3 RIR-MOTIF
 
Authors :  Y. Pustovalova, D. Korzhnev
Date :  01 Apr 15  (Deposition) - 13 Apr 16  (Release) - 20 Apr 16  (Revision)
Method :  SOLUTION NMR
Resolution :  NOT APPLICABLE
Chains :  NMR Structure  :  A,B  (20x)
NMR Structure *:  A,B  (1x)
Keywords :  Rev1, Pold3, Transferase (Keyword Search: [Gene Ontology, PubMed, Web (Google))
 
Reference :  Y. Pustovalova, M. T. Magalhaes, S. D'Souza, A. A. Rizzo, G. Korza, G. C. Walker, D. M. Korzhnev
Interaction Between The Rev1 C-Terminal Domain And The Pold Subunit Of Pol Zeta Suggests A Mechanism Of Polymerase Exchange Upon Rev1/Pol Zeta-Dependent Translesion Synthesis
Biochemistry V. 55 2043 2016
PubMed-ID: 26982350  |  Reference-DOI: 10.1021/ACS.BIOCHEM.5B01282
